Worksman Low Gravity - Model LGB


$539.00 Released January, 2001

Product Shot 1 The Pros:Proven design. Rugged. Highly customizable from factory.

The Cons:Range limited by speed/stamina of rider. Heavy.

 Another of the industrial bikes from Worksman.  The LGB features a large, frame-mounted basket mounted over a small for added control and easy access to the cargo area.  Very popular around WWI for local deliveries in metropolitan areas, this design was generally known as the "truck bike".
